Graduate Diploma of Engineering are shorter postgraduate qualifications that run for 11 months only, and great choice for those wishing to advance their career. The 8 units are drawn from the relevant Master’s degree program and will introduce students to advanced and complex problems of the relevant discipline.
Students who successfully complete one of EIT Graduate Diplomas can convert them into a full Master’s degree with only an additional year of study. Learn more
